Are you a strategic communicator who thrives on tackling global challenges? Our International Affairs team is looking for a dynamic Associate Director or Director to develop high-impact campaigns on some of the most critical global issues, from climate change and geopolitics to economic development and humanitarian initiatives.

ATTRIBUTES AND EXPERIENCE:

  • Passion for contributing to work that matters and makes a difference for our clients.
  • Knowledge of the global, European and UK geopolitical and economic landscape, and how it impacts communications opportunities or risks for clients.
  • Awareness of and experience with engagement around major milestones and summits such as COP, Davos, G20/G7, and the UN General Assembly.
  • Confidence and credibility when engaging with and presenting to clients.

THE ROLE:

This is an interim role (c. 3 months), where as a Associate Director / Director in International Affairs, you will be a senior leader overseeing client relationships, guiding strategy and execution, and directing new business. You will have a passion and track record of communications on international issues and will inspire others to deliver great work.
You will have a central role in advising clients, guiding proactive communications, overseeing issues management, and showing the impact of our work. This will include developing compelling platforms and content, directing proactive and reactive media relations, shaping stakeholder engagement and thought leadership, and contributing to integrated digital campaigns. In addition to retaining and growing clients, you will play an active role in developing our International Affairs offer and generating new business.
You will have demonstrated communications experience on behalf of governments, multinational businesses and other organisations, using a range of channels and approaches to address geopolitics, trade and investment, country reputation, international development issues and more.
